首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在群集上执行Clickhouse SET命令?

在群集上执行Clickhouse SET命令是通过使用Clickhouse的分布式查询语言(Distributed SQL)来实现的。SET命令是Clickhouse的一种特殊语法,用于设置和修改会话级别的变量和选项。

SET命令可以在群集中的任何节点上执行,它可以修改会话级别的变量,如查询超时时间、最大并发查询数、查询日志级别等。执行SET命令后,修改的会话变量将在该会话的所有后续查询中生效。

以下是在群集上执行Clickhouse SET命令的步骤:

  1. 连接到Clickhouse群集:使用Clickhouse的客户端工具(如clickhouse-client)连接到Clickhouse群集的任何节点。例如,使用以下命令连接到Clickhouse群集的节点:
  2. 连接到Clickhouse群集:使用Clickhouse的客户端工具(如clickhouse-client)连接到Clickhouse群集的任何节点。例如,使用以下命令连接到Clickhouse群集的节点:
  3. 执行SET命令:在客户端中执行SET命令,格式如下:
  4. 执行SET命令:在客户端中执行SET命令,格式如下:
  5. 例如,设置查询超时时间为10秒:
  6. 例如,设置查询超时时间为10秒:
  7. 验证变量是否生效:执行相关查询或操作,验证设置的变量是否生效。

Clickhouse是一款用于大规模数据分析和数据处理的开源列式数据库管理系统(DBMS),具有高性能、高可扩展性和低延迟的特点。它广泛应用于日志分析、时序数据分析、实时报表和大数据处理等领域。

对于Clickhouse的群集部署和管理,腾讯云提供了Clickhouse云数据库(Cloud ClickHouse)服务。Cloud ClickHouse基于腾讯云的云服务器(CVM)和云硬盘(CBS)构建,提供高可靠性和高可用性的分布式Clickhouse数据库集群。您可以通过腾讯云控制台或API进行简单快捷的部署和管理。

了解更多关于腾讯云Clickhouse云数据库的信息,请访问: https://cloud.tencent.com/product/clickhouse

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• clickhouse 创建数据库和表

    MySQL单条SQL是单线程的,只能跑满一个core,ClickHouse相反,有多少CPU,吃多少资源,所以飞快; ClickHouse不支持事务,不存在隔离级别。这里要额外说一下,有人觉得,你一个数据库都不支持事务,不支持ACID还玩个毛。ClickHouse的定位是分析性数据库,而不是严格的关系型数据库。又有人要问了,数据都不一致,统计个毛。举个例子,汽车的油表是100%准确么?为了获得一个100%准确的值,难道每次测量你都要停车检查么?统计数据的意义在于用大量的数据看规律,看趋势,而不是100%准确。 IO方面,MySQL是行存储,ClickHouse是列存储,后者在count()这类操作天然有优势,同时,在IO方面,MySQL需要大量随机IO,ClickHouse基本是顺序IO。 有人可能觉得上面的数据导入的时候,数据肯定缓存在内存里了,这个的确,但是ClickHouse基本上是顺序IO,用过就知道了,对IO基本没有太高要求,当然,磁盘越快,上层处理越快,但是99%的情况是,CPU先跑满了(数据库里太少见了,大多数都是IO不够用)。 二、创建库

    05

    Windows10系统下使用Docker搭建ClickHouse开发环境

    随着现在业务开展,几个业务系统的数据量开始急剧膨胀。之前使用了关系型数据库MySQL进行了一次数据仓库的建模,发现了数据量上来后,大量的JOIN操作在提高了云MySQL的配置后依然有点吃不消,加之开发了一个基于关系型数据库设计的标签服务,日全量标签数据(无法避免的笛卡尔积)单表超过5000W。目前采取了基于用户ID分段配合多进程处理的方式暂时延缓了性能的恶化,但是考虑到不远将来,还是需要做一个小型的数据平台。Hadoop的那套体系过于庞大,组件过多,硬件和软件的学习成本比较高,不是一朝一夕可以让小团队的所有成员掌握。考虑到这么多因素的前提下,需要调研ClickHouse这项黑科技,看看使用他能不能突围困局。

    04
    领券